The battle for emotional health

  • ​The psychological toll: Daily exposure to secondary trauma, including grief, tragedy, and human suffering, leaves a lasting impact.

  • Emotional burden: Officers often absorb and carry the weight of others’ pain, even when unacknowledged.

  • Cumulative stress: The mental strain builds over time, affecting well-being and resilience.

  • Limited support systems: Historically, there have been few structured tools or strategies to process trauma effectively.​

Chief Reuben G. Ramirez

Chief Ramirez is a dedicated law enforcement leader with nearly three decades of service, recently retiring as Assistant Chief of Police with the Dallas Police Department. His career has been defined by a deep commitment to public safety and the well-being of first responders.

​

Inspired by his personal experiences with secondary trauma, Chief Ramirez has become a pioneering advocate for emotional health in high-stress professions. He created the Checkpoints Program, a nationally recognized wellness initiative that emphasizes emotional survival alongside physical safety, reshaping how organizations support their teams.

​

Known for his raw storytelling and practical strategies, Chief Ramirez bridges the gap between field experience and mental health solutions. His work continues to inspire systemic change and empower first responders to prioritize emotional well-being.
